The Most Expensive Dog Breeds in India: A Luxurious Canine Affair.

Dogs have always been cherished companions, but for some, they are more than just pets—they are status symbols, luxury accessories that flaunt wealth and

extravagance. In India, where the pet culture is thriving, certain dog breeds are associated with prestige and come with a hefty price tag. Let's delve into the world of the most expensive dog breeds in India, exploring their characteristics and what makes them so sought after.

1. Tibetan Mastiff

Known for its majestic appearance and lion-like mane, the Tibetan Mastiff is one of the most expensive dog breeds in India. Originally bred to guard livestock in the Himalayas, these dogs are fiercely loyal and protective of their families. Tibetan Mastiffs are large, powerful dogs with a calm and patient demeanor, making them excellent companions for experienced dog owners.

2. Chow Chow

With its distinctive lion-like mane and blue-black tongue, the Chow Chow is a breed that exudes elegance and charm. Originating from China, these dogs are known for their aloof and independent nature. Chow Chows are loyal to their families but can be wary of strangers, making them excellent guard dogs. Their luxurious double coat requires regular grooming to keep it in top condition.

3. English Bulldog

The English Bulldog is a symbol of strength and resilience, known for its muscular build and wrinkled face. Despite their tough appearance, English Bulldogs are gentle and affectionate dogs, making them excellent family pets. They are known for their stubborn nature, which can make training a challenge, but their loving nature makes it all worth it.

4. Samoyed

With its fluffy white coat and friendly smile, the Samoyed is a breed that captures hearts wherever it goes. Originating from Siberia, these dogs were bred to herd reindeer and pull sleds, giving them a strong work ethic and high energy levels. Samoyeds are known for their friendly and gentle nature, making them great companions for families with children.

5. Cavalier King Charles Spaniel

The Cavalier King Charles Spaniel is a small, elegant breed known for its charming and affectionate nature. These dogs are named after King Charles II of England, who was rarely seen without his beloved spaniels. Cavalier King Charles Spaniels are friendly and outgoing dogs, making them great companions for families and individuals alike.

6. French Bulldog

The French Bulldog is a small, muscular breed known for its bat-like ears and friendly demeanor. These dogs are affectionate and playful, making them great companions for families with children. French Bulldogs are also known for their distinctive "singing" voice, which adds to their charm and appeal.

7. Afghan Hound

The Afghan Hound is a breed known for its regal appearance and elegant gait. These dogs are independent and aloof, with a strong prey drive and a love for chasing anything that moves. Afghan Hounds are known for their beautiful, flowing coats, which require regular grooming to keep them looking their best.

8. Saint Bernard

The Saint Bernard is a breed known for its large size and gentle nature. These dogs are famous for their role as rescue dogs in the Swiss Alps, where they would help locate and rescue lost or injured travelers. Saint Bernards are friendly and affectionate dogs, making them great companions for families with children.

9. Rottweiler

The Rottweiler is a breed known for its strength, intelligence, and loyalty. These dogs are confident and fearless, with a natural instinct to protect their families. Rottweilers are known for their distinctive black and tan markings and their powerful build, making them imposing yet lovable companions.

10. Pomeranian

The Pomeranian is a small, fluffy breed known for its playful and friendly nature. These dogs are intelligent and energetic, with a love for attention and affection. Pomeranians are known for their fluffy coats, which require regular grooming to keep them looking their best.

In conclusion, the most expensive dog breeds in India are not just pets—they are symbols of wealth, luxury, and status. From the majestic Tibetan Mastiff to the charming Cavalier King Charles Spaniel, these breeds are sought after for their unique characteristics and beauty. While owning one of these breeds may come with a high price tag, the joy and companionship they bring are priceless.
